Report Title: COMMUNITY IMPACT FUND ALLOCATION-SUPERVISORIAL DISTRICT IV
☐Recommendation of the County Administrator ☐ Recommendation of Board Committee

RECOMMENDATIONS:
1. APPROVE allocation of Supervisorial District IV Community Impact Funds in the amount of $5,000 to Contra Costa Senior Legal Services to facilitate service delivery coordination efforts with community-based organizations within District IV.
2. APPROVE and AUTHORIZE the District IV Supervisor, or designee, to enter into contract related to the allocation Community Impact Funds identified in Recommendation No. 1 above.
FISCAL IMPACT:
This action will result in a new allocation of Community Impact Funds to Contra Costa Senior Legal Services of $5,000, which is funded by the Supervisorial District IV Community Impact Fund.
BACKGROUND:
On June 24, 2025, the Board allocated $1 million per Supervisorial District from COVID 19-FEMA Reserve funds (now General Fund Appropriation for Contingencies) for direction by each District Supervisor following a community engagement process with each Supervisorial District.
Contra Costa Senior Legal Services will play a facilitation role in engaging with other community-based organizations on how to best coordinate the delivery of services to residents within District IV.
CONSEQUENCE OF NEGATIVE ACTION:
The Community Impact Fund allocation sponsored by Supervisorial District IV will not be formally approved by the Board.
